0

当我的应用程序将很多行记录到 Windows 控制台时,第一行会消失,只显示最新的行。是否有可能在任何地方获得第一批日志?它们是否存储在系统中的任何地方?

4

1 回答 1

1

简短的回答:没有。

但是,根据您的访问权限和需要,您可以:

  • 将应用程序的输出重定向到文件:

    myapp.exe 1>logfile.txt 2>&1

  • 通过more管道输出,以启用逐页查看输出:

    myapp.exe | more

  • 增加控制台窗口的缓冲(显示)行数:

    打开命令窗口的系统菜单(CTRL+SPACE)并选择属性并增加屏幕缓冲区大小高度

    或以编程方式:查看此答案

于 2013-05-12T20:56:30.523 回答